Question 1:
A DC shunt machine has armature and field resistances of
0.2 ohm and 100 ohm respectively.
When connected to a 200V DC supply, and driven as a motor at 750
rpm, it draws 5kW from the supply. Calculate its speed when running
as a generator and delivering 10kW to the same supply. Neglect
brush drops.
1) What is the speed of the generator in rpm?
[3 Significant Figures]
